No comments submitted yet.
185.232.52.132
123.227.118.214
66.207.212.182
Enter iP
168.151.215.88
184.164.137.148
..
167.62.140.139
50.19.113.85
104.51.176.187
99.236.207.29
125.237.61.195
177.71.43.62
70.118.152.176
190.5.40.107
150.129.46.164
www.wuaikeji.888ka.cn...
27.62.140.18
146.247.24.252